Apparently so, for now even Valve is turning to the artificial side with reports of references to &#8220;SteamGPT&#8221; appearing in the company&#8217;s source code. The end, verily, is nigh, no doubt courtesy of life imitating Valve&#8217;s murderously passive-aggressive Portal game art.<\/p>\n<p>In all seriousness, fair to say Valve has hitherto been one of the least AI-adjacent tech outfits since the whole LLM-transformer-chatbot-video-generation-agentic-overlord thing really took off in the last few years. So, this would be at least something of a pivot.<\/p>\n<p><a id=\"elk-seasonal\"\/><\/p>\n<p id=\"elk-313b7cb0-b065-46f1-aec5-90dc12fb1d13-2\" class=\"paywall\" aria-hidden=\"true\">First up, <a data-analytics-id=\"inline-link\" href=\"https:\/\/x.com\/gabefollower\/status\/2041616788178256245\/photo\/4\" target=\"_blank\" data-url=\"https:\/\/x.com\/gabefollower\/status\/2041616788178256245\/photo\/4\" referrerpolicy=\"no-referrer-when-downgrade\" data-hl-processed=\"none\" data-mrf-recirculation=\"inline-link\" rel=\"nofollow\">X poster @gabefollower spotted references to SteamGPT in various Steam-related code<\/a>. There are multiple entries that appear to be related to a wide range of tasks, from task queues and code testing, to account management and security.<\/p>\n<p id=\"elk-64be8c1e-c455-4c9c-8395-dddf5d0098ec\">There are also references relating to Valve\u2019s Trust systems including, <a data-analytics-id=\"inline-link\" href=\"https:\/\/videocardz.com\/newz\/valve-may-be-building-steamgpt-for-steam-support\" target=\"_blank\" data-url=\"https:\/\/videocardz.com\/newz\/valve-may-be-building-steamgpt-for-steam-support\" referrerpolicy=\"no-referrer-when-downgrade\" data-hl-processed=\"none\" data-mrf-recirculation=\"inline-link\" rel=\"nofollow noopener\">reportedly, trust scores, account age, account buckets, related accounts, confidence values, and inference results<\/a>. In short, there&#8217;s an anti-cheat angle here, too.<\/p>\n<p>However, it&#8217;s worth noting that there does not appear to be much in all this that unambiguously indicates Valve plans to unleash a chatbot on unsuspecting Steam users. Instead, this is all seems to tilt toward some kind of internal tool for use at Valve.<\/p>\n<p class=\"vanilla-image-block\" style=\"padding-top:56.25%;\">\n<p><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/www.newsbeep.com\/uk\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/04\/obePBFCw8uJ9j4sTVvmngb.jpg\" alt=\"GLaDOS from Portal\"   loading=\"lazy\" data-new-v2-image=\"true\" data-original-mos=\"https:\/\/www.newsbeep.com\/uk\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/04\/obePBFCw8uJ9j4sTVvmngb.jpg\" data-pin-media=\"https:\/\/www.newsbeep.com\/uk\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/04\/obePBFCw8uJ9j4sTVvmngb.jpg\" class=\"inline\"\/>\n<\/p>\n<p>Who&#8217;s up for an Aperture Science experience from your next customer support interaction? (Image credit: Valve)<\/p>\n<p id=\"elk-90297950-30ea-4ffc-9239-b7010b20ab00\">That said, <a data-analytics-id=\"inline-link\" href=\"https:\/\/respawnfirst.com\/rumor-valve-developing-steamgpt-for-support-and-anti-cheat-measures-in-counter-strike\/\" target=\"_blank\" data-url=\"https:\/\/respawnfirst.com\/rumor-valve-developing-steamgpt-for-support-and-anti-cheat-measures-in-counter-strike\/\" referrerpolicy=\"no-referrer-when-downgrade\" data-hl-processed=\"none\" data-mrf-recirculation=\"inline-link\" rel=\"nofollow noopener\">some outlets are interpreting this a move by Valve to lean on AI as a tool for customer support<\/a>. The idea is that Valve receives thousands of support queries daily and SteamGPT could be used to lighten that load, especially during the likes of major sales events when staff can become overwhelmed.<\/p>\n<p>The anti-cheat aspect will trouble some observers, too. To filter increasingly sophisticated cheating vectors, one presumes that any AI tool would need pretty comprehensive monitoring access to player profiles, activity, gameplay and more, perhaps even at local system level. Some, for sure, won&#8217;t like the idea of that.<\/p>\n<p class=\"newsletter-form__strapline\">Keep up to date with the most important stories and the best deals, as picked by the PC Gamer team.<\/p>\n<p>Taking a sober view of it all, there&#8217;s probably no need to panic.
